Lente Econômica
Brazilian retailer Magalu's clearance promotion on 75-inch TCL QLED TVs signals inventory adjustment in the consumer electronics sector, potentially indicating softer demand or seasonal inventory management.
Consumers benefit from reduced prices on premium large-screen TVs, improving affordability of high-end home entertainment. However, widespread clearance promotions may indicate weakening consumer demand for discretionary electronics purchases.
Retailers may face pressure to adjust inventory management strategies. Potential implications for import/tariff policies on electronics if price cuts reflect margin compression rather than genuine oversupply.
